MySQL Split 字符为集合问题

2016-07-19 17:51:13 +08:00
 debugfor
这样:
想把原始字符串 Q"1,2,3,4,5"这种格式字符串,通过 MySQL 语句 /函数分隔成集合 T
然后可以执行
INSERT INTO A(字段) SELECT * FROM T

网上找了很多思路,没有太好的
现在想自己写个函数,无奈 MySQL 的 function 不支持返回临时表 Table

请问各位大神,有什么好的思路或者见到类似的问题?谢谢

类似问题: t/121703
2580 次点击
所在节点    MySQL
3 条回复
napoleonu
2016-07-19 20:15:54 +08:00
用合适的技术做合适的事情,你也发现了 MySQL 不适合处理这样的问题。
debugfor
2016-07-19 22:29:02 +08:00
好吧,还是没找到 MySQL 的解决方案
Mac
2016-07-20 01:05:16 +08:00
mysql 干不了这种事,用 PHP 分个数组循环插入吧

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/293517

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X